Hydroxychloroquine: What It Is and How It Works

hydroxychloroquine 200 mg tab is a medication originally developed to prevent and treat malaria. Today, it’s more commonly used to manage autoimmune conditions like rheumatoid arthritis and lupus. It works by modulating the immune system—specifically, it reduces inflammation by interfering with the communication between immune cells. Hydroxychloroquine also prevents the activation of certain pathways that cause tissue damage in autoimmune diseases. Although not a cure, it helps control symptoms such as joint pain, swelling, and fatigue. It’s generally well-tolerated, but long-term use may require regular eye exams to monitor for rare retinal side effects. Always use it under medical supervision.
